What’s a Software Consultant?
Our Consultants work hand-in-hand with our clients to help them get the most out of their FSM software, such as ServiceTitan or FieldEdge. Most of a Consultant’s time is spent in the ServiceTitan CRM platform, working independently or in live meetings with our clients to optimize and problem-solve.
Consultants are the backbone of our company and our A-Team. They have expert-level knowledge of the platform. What You’ll Be Doing
- Communicating with clients via email and virtual meeting to discuss projects or live-troubleshoot issues.
- Providing guidance or completing hands-on work of all areas of SeviceTitan, including but not limited to:
- Inventory and Truck Replenishment
- Pricebook (price increases, categorizing, removing duplicates, etc.)
- Creating Custom Reports and Dashboards
- Custom Workflows like using forms, tags, and custom fields
- Phone Routing
- Accounting best practices and troubleshooting (batches, job costing, etc.)
- Memberships (recurring services, pricebook items, automated billing, etc.)
- Custom Estimates and Proposals
- Recommending software configurations to suit the client’s needs
- Using Sandbox (NEXT) and Practice areas, including setting up test scenarios for clients
- Identifying recommendations for clients to maximize the value of their software investment, including streamlining opportunities or finding under-utilized features.
- Leading training on ServiceTitan features or workflows for clients, including both Office and Mobile side.
- Documenting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) for workflows.
- Successfully troubleshooting user issues.
- Coordinating with Support resources to drive completion of open items, including working with ServiceTitan Support, CSM, and other internal departments.
- Write and deliver custom reports for clients, such as release notes reports and end-of-month progress reports.
